Castle Royle are Champions

Seventeen club teams descended on Castle Royle Golf Club to compete in the BB&O Champion Club. Each team consisted of three players with all three scores to count. The winning team with the lowest score after 36 holes goes on to represent BB&O at the national final later in the year. Defending champions, Castle Royle got off to a good start with Nick Scrutton coming in early with a level par followed by Jack Stark’s +4. Following on from his sublime performance last year, Tom Wilde shot -1 to take the team score to +3. Goring & Streatley were able to match Castle Royle’s team score of +3 as Matt Mccleery shot +4, Levi Bright had a flurry of birdies to finish +1 and Connor Jacob shot -3 to lead the Courage Trophy by 1 shot ahead of Tim Shin (Calcot Park) heading into the second round. There was much to look forward to from the afternoon as Castle Royle and Goring & Streatley both sat on +3 while Maidenhead were only 3 shots back. 

After 27 holes Maidenhead were under par for the afternoon and closing in on Goring & Streatley and Castle Royle.  Tommy Evans (Beaconsfield) had 3 birdies on the front nine to tie with Connor at -3 whilst Tim had snuck into the lead with a score of -4 with 9 holes to go. The conditions deteriorated in the afternoon as the rain continued to get heavier. Connor and Tommy both dropped shots coming in. Connor finished on -1 for the event to take 3rd place. Tim and Tom both finished on -2 for the event with Tom clinching the trophy, for the second consecutive year, on count back. 

Congratulations to Tom for winning the Courage Trophy.

In the team event, the final few holes proved important as Maidenhead finished on a team total of +13 which propelled them into second place. Tom’s -1 second round secured Castle Royle another title.

Congratulations to Nick, Jack and Tom on winning Champion Club for Castle Royle who will go on to represent BB&O at the national final. We wish them all the best.
